#d6f522 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d6f522 is composed of 83.9% red, 96.1% green and 13.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 86.1%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 68.8 degrees, a saturation of 91.3% and a lightness of 54.7%. #d6f522 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ff44 with #adeb00. Closest websafe color is: #ccff33.

Shades and Tints of #d6f522

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040400 is the darkest color, while #fcfef0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d6f522

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919384 is the less saturated color, while #dcfe19 is the most saturated one.
